When embarking on the SAP S/4HANA migration journey, companies face a fundamental choice: follow the traditional conversion path or adopt automated conversion software. This decision can significantly impact the project's time, cost, and quality. 

The question is: how can automation, especially with AI and Gen AI-based tools, transform the conversion process? Let's compare the two methods and understand the benefits of the automated approach. 

Project Time: Agility with Automation 

Traditional Model: 

Traditional conversion projects typically take between 12 to 18 months to complete. This is due to the reliance on manual steps, custom code analysis, and system integration, which makes the process lengthy and prone to delays. 

Automated Model (MIGNOW): 

With the use of automation, conversion time is drastically reduced, ranging from 4 to 6 months. Automated software uses artificial intelligence to efficiently execute complex tasks, shortening the project timeline. 

Benefit of Automation: 

Up to a 70% reduction in total conversion time, allowing companies to realize the benefits of S/4HANA more quickly.
